KRS § 367.979 Prohibited provisions.
A rental-purchase agreement may not include certain terms, including confessions of judgment, wage garnishment, unlawful entry or breach-of-peace repossession terms, waivers of defenses or claims, or a requirement that the consumer buy insurance from the lessor.
